domingo, 2 de septiembre de 2018

Configurar xtem en Archlinux

Para configurar xterm con caracteres true type del tamaño que prefieras y fondo negro tienes que crear el fichero ~/.Xresources si no existe y poner estas opciones:

$ cat .Xresources
XTerm.termName: xterm-256color
XTerm.vt100.saveLines: 4096
XTerm.vt100.reverseVideo: true
XTerm.vt100.renderFont: true
XTerm.vt100.faceName: DejaVu Sans Mono:size=10:antialias=true
$

Para que se vea asi:
















que es más agradable de ver.

En el fichero ~/.xinitrc tienes que tener que cargue el fichero ~/.Xresources. Te lo explican todo en la wiki de archlinux https://wiki.archlinux.org/index.php/Xterm

También te explican que con la tecla control y los botones del ratón tienes acceso a diferentes menús, pero no lo aconsejo porque navegando por esos menús no se que hice que me dejó de funcionar el teclado. Funcionaba como si siempre estuviese pulsada la tecla control. Al final reiniciando con CTRL+ALT+DEL solucioné el problema.

domingo, 26 de agosto de 2018

Conectarse al Kindle PW3 con telnet en Archlinux


Yo tengo un Kindle PW 3 con FW versión Kindle 3.3 y un netbook con Archlinux actualizado el 28/07/2018.

Lo primero que hay que hacer es descargar de https://www.mobileread.com/forums/showthread.php?t=88004 kindle-jailbreak-0.13.N.zip y kindle-usbnetwork-0.57.N-k3.zip

Seguir los pasos que te dicen en la web para instalar primero jailbreak y después usbnetwork.

Siguiendo los consejos de esta página https://www.turnkeylinux.org/blog/kindle-root también he copiado los ficheros para desinstalar los dos por si hace falta alguna vez. Los he puesto otra extensión para que no se actualizen sin querer.

Pasos para conectarse al kindle por telnet en Archlinux:

En el kindle teclear Home y

;debugOn
~usbNetwork
~help (si quieres ver los comandos disponibles)
;debugOff

Ya puedes conectar el kindle al ordenador por usb.

Si ejecutas lsusb te saldrá esta línea:
Bus xxx Device xxx: ID 0525:a4a2 Netchip Technology, Inc. Linux-USB Ethernet/RNDIS Gadget

Pasos en Archlinux:

ip a
sudo ip link set up dev [el ultimo dispositivo en ip a. Por ejemplo enp0s29f0u2]
sudo ip addr add 192.168.2.1/24 broadcast 192.168.2.255 dev [el ultimo dispositivo en ip a. Por ejemplo enp0s29f0u2]
telnet 192.168.2.2

¡Y ya estás conectado al kindle por telnet!

Nota:
Antes de desconectar el kindle ejecutar

sudo ip link set down dev [el ultimo dispositivo en ip a. Por ejemplo enp0s29f0u2]

Después de desconectar el kindle pulsar Home y

;debugOn
~usbNetwork
;debugOff

para desactivar usbNetwork y activar el disco del kindle para la próxima vez que se conecte.